1195 1

[经济现象] 区块链智能合约搭建 [推广有奖]

  • 0关注
  • 0粉丝

高中生

2%

还不是VIP/贵宾

-

威望
0
论坛币
0 个
通用积分
7.7792
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
110 点
帖子
10
精华
0
在线时间
6 小时
注册时间
2023-7-10
最后登录
2023-11-2

楼主
合约交易所搭建 发表于 2023-7-15 14:48:16 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
区块链智能合约的搭建涉及选择合适的平台和编程语言,并编写智能合约的代码。根据提供的信息,以下是关于区块链智能合约搭建的综合回答:
搭建区块链智能合约的一般步骤如下:
选择合适的区块链平台:根据需求和技术偏好,选择适合的区块链平台。目前比较常用的区块链平台包括以太坊(Ethereum)、超级账本(Hyperledger Fabric)、EOS等。每个平台都有其独特的特点和使用场景。
学习智能合约编程语言:不同的区块链平台支持不同的智能合约编程语言。例如,以太坊使用Solidity语言,超级账本使用链码(Chaincode)编写。选择合适的编程语言,并学习其语法、特性和开发工具。
编写智能合约代码:使用所选的智能合约编程语言编写智能合约的代码逻辑。智能合约是在区块链上执行的自动化代码,用于定义和执行特定的业务逻辑。编写智能合约代码需要考虑安全性、可靠性和性能等因素。
编译和部署智能合约:根据所选的区块链平台,使用相应的工具将智能合约代码进行编译和部署。不同的平台提供了不同的工具和命令行界面来处理智能合约的编译和部署过程。
测试和调试智能合约:在部署智能合约之前,进行充分的测试和调试是非常重要的。确保智能合约的逻辑正确性,并通过模拟不同的交互场景来验证合约的功能。
部署和使用智能合约:一旦智能合约通过测试并部署到区块链网络中,就可以使用相关的应用程序或工具与合约进行交互。通过调用智能合约的函数,可以执行相应的业务逻辑并在区块链上进行状态变更。
请注意,每个区块链平台和智能合约编程语言都有其独特的特点和文档资源。在实际搭建智能合约时,建议参考官方文档、教程或向专业人士寻求帮区块链智能合约的搭建涉及选择合适的平台和编程语言,并编写智能合约的代码。根据提供的信息,以下是关于区块链智能合约搭建的综合回答:
搭建区块链智能合约的一般步骤如下:
选择合适的区块链平台:根据需求和技术偏好,选择适合的区块链平台。目前比较常用的区块链平台包括以太坊(Ethereum)、超级账本(Hyperledger Fabric)、EOS等。每个平台都有其独特的特点和使用场景。
学习智能合约编程语言:不同的区块链平台支持不同的智能合约编程语言。例如,以太坊使用Solidity语言,超级账本使用链码(Chaincode)编写。选择合适的编程语言,并学习其语法、特性和开发工具。
编写智能合约代码:使用所选的智能合约编程语言编写智能合约的代码逻辑。智能合约是在区块链上执行的自动化代码,用于定义和执行特定的业务逻辑。编写智能合约代码需要考虑安全性、可靠性和性能等因素。
编译和部署智能合约:根据所选的区块链平台,使用相应的工具将智能合约代码进行编译和部署。不同的平台提供了不同的工具和命令行界面来处理智能合约的编译和部署过程。
测试和调试智能合约:在部署智能合约之前,进行充分的测试和调试是非常重要的。确保智能合约的逻辑正确性,并通过模拟不同的交互场景来验证合约的功能。
部署和使用智能合约:一旦智能合约通过测试并部署到区块链网络中,就可以使用相关的应用程序或工具与合约进行交互。通过调用智能合约的函数,可以执行相应的业务逻辑并在区块链上进行状态变更。
请注意,每个区块链平台和智能合约编程语言都有其独特的特点和文档资源。在实际搭建智能合约时,建议参考官方文档、教程或向专业人士寻求帮助,以确保正确性和安全性。
本文编辑飞机号@aishutuyu,

以上内容仅代表作者个人观点。




二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:Solidity fabric Ledger hyper Solid

沙发
lycdds 发表于 2023-9-14 11:03:44

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
扫码
拉您进交流群
GMT+8, 2026-2-3 17:56